ON THIS DATE

April 24, 1961 Jim Thorpe scores three runs in the top of the seventh inning to pull out a 15-14 Mountain League win over Black Creek Township. The Olympians, coached by Kenny Kline, collect 19 hits in the contest. Terry Watto leads the way with three hits, two of them doubles, and three runs scored while Paul Hydro also finishes with three hits. Jerry Strubinger, Jim Brogan and Don Deemer all contribute two hits and two runs scored, while the winners also receive a pair of hits from Ronnie Perry and Bernie Strubinger.
